A procedure for preparing foam-like electrodes for use in hydrogen production has been developed. The results obtained show that, for operating times of up to 200 hours, our electrodes offer better performance than the nickel foams used in commercial electrolyzers. An international patent application has been filed for this work. This project focuses on the development of applied technology through an approach that encompasses the entire value chain of the processes. We envision the use of abundant and inexpensive materials. The preparation processes are also simple and scalable. We have analyzed the performance of the electrodes under real-world operating conditions at the National Hydrogen Center facilities to certify the quality of our technology. In this way, we aim to optimize the performance of the materials we prepare for industrial-scale use.
